Baroque Bronze Mermaid Door Knocker Mounted on Lucite Stand, German 1680-1700
About the Item
Early German baroque bronze mermaid door knocker on frosted lucite stand.
This door knocker is a work of art; heavy bronze with original patina, hand crafted figure of a mermaid with expressive face and body, and mounted to thick lucite stand. With one hand on her left breast and the other hand below her mid section, she is exotic and sensual. Hanging on a stately door or as a work of art in your home, this mermaid is a must for collectors of antique bronze figures.
